When connecting to additional host via cockpit, smb shares are only made on ws host
Bug Info
Describe the bug Tested on fedora 42, 43, EL 9, 10, Debian 12
Multi hosting with cockpit via ssh, primary ws instance then connect to others top left host switcher. Trying to create a share on any secondary host actually creates the share on the main host. During share creation, the path validator also only looks at the main host and not the current host. The share entry appears in the file sharing page on all hosts. Share is never actually created.
To Reproduce Steps to reproduce the behavior:
- Go to top left cockit, add host then connect
- Click on file sharing tab
- Attempt to create a smb share
- See error
Expected behavior smb share is created on the current host
